## Step 4: Stabilising Integration Tests

The Coinhatch payments service has flaky integration tests against the Ledgerline sandbox — usually timeouts, not real failures. Rerun once before digging in. To run the suite locally you need the sandbox `.env`: copy `env.sample`, set `LEDGERLINE_TIMEOUT=30`, and point `COINHATCH_ENV=sandbox`. The sandbox also needs an auth credential, so add this line below:

env line for yahaf-kageg: VAULT_KEY5=978f5

Attendees: Department heads, convened by T. Wendrake.

The renewal of our commercial coverage with Aldgrove Mutual was reviewed. Premiums rise eight percent, driven by expanded liability terms for the Corbyn Mills facility. Finance confirmed the increase fits within the approved budget envelope. Action: department heads to confirm asset schedules by month-end so the binder can be executed. Claims history was noted as favourable, which supported negotiating leverage. A confidential note on related business plans follows below.

board note of hafop-tagug: Headcount on the Holion team goes from 27 to 94 by the end of February. Gross margin on Holion came in at 45 percent against a plan of 65 percent.

Duplicate detection keys on normalized title plus publisher code; collisions return 409 with the conflicting record ID. Imports are async — poll /catalogue/import/{job} for status. Rate limit is 10 jobs per hour per branch. Validation failures are reported per-record, not per-batch, so partial success is the norm. Reviewers should confirm retries are idempotent. All requests must authenticate against the Lintbury internal gateway using the key below.

app token of fajop-fahif = qvz4-AnML